How to Easily Transfer Books Between Your Kindles

Learn the simple steps to transfer books between your Kindle devices seamlessly.

1,224 views

To transfer books between two Kindles, ensure both are registered to the same Amazon account. Go to 'Manage Your Content and Devices' on Amazon’s website, select the books you want to transfer, click 'Deliver,' and choose the target Kindle. Alternatively, you can also access and download the books directly from the 'Cloud' or 'Library' section on your Kindle device.

FAQs & Answers

  1. Can I transfer books from my Kindle to someone else's Kindle? No, you can only transfer books between Kindles that are registered to the same Amazon account.
  2. What should I do if my Kindles are not showing the same content? Ensure both Kindles are connected to the internet, registered to the same Amazon account, and check the 'Manage Your Content and Devices' settings for visibility and delivery options.
  3. How do I access my Cloud content on my Kindle? To access your Cloud content, go to the 'Library' section on your Kindle device and select 'Cloud' to view your available books.
  4. Is there a limit to how many times I can transfer books between my Kindles? No, you can transfer books between your Kindles as many times as needed, as long as they are linked to the same Amazon account.
